Say you want to give off a happy feeling in a song (eg. Walking on Sunshine by Katrina & the Waves). Just use the Ionian (major) Mode. If you want to make a song sound sad, you would probably go for the Aeolian (minor) Mode. If you want to give off that cool Santana-style feel, you would use the Dorian Mode. If you want to give off a Spanish Classical feel (real serious stuff!) -Aah! that's the Phyrigian Mode (Ygwie Mulmsteen uses this mode a lot, too!).

Here are some examples of what modes can do to people's moods:

What is Jazz?
